EDITORS COMMENTS
This print captures the intensity and grandeur of the Naval Battle of Vigo Bay, a pivotal event during the War of the Spanish Succession. Painted by an anonymous Dutch artist in the 18th century, this oil on panel masterpiece measures 59A--82.5 cm and is currently housed at the prestigious Rijksmuseum in Amsterdam, The Netherlands. The scene depicted showcases an Anglo-Dutch victory over Franco-Spanish fleets amidst billowing smoke and towering galleons. The imposing Castro Fortress stands defiantly onshore as Admiral George Rooke leads his fleet into battle against their formidable adversaries. Warships from both sides engage in fierce combat, with flags flying proudly atop their masts. The painting beautifully portrays the chaos and drama of naval warfare, with frigates firing cannons and boats maneuvering skillfully through choppy waters. In addition to capturing this historic moment, it also highlights key elements such as Bourbon Spain's fortified position and treasure ships that were at stake during this conflict.
